The Science of Iris Color

The vibrant colors of iris flowers are the result of specialized pigments called anthocyanins. These pigments are water-soluble and responsible for a wide range of colors, from deep reds and purples to delicate pinks and blues. The specific shade produced by anthocyanins depends on the type of anthocyanin present, its concentration, and the pH of the surrounding environment.

Factors Influencing Iris Color

  • Anthocyanin Type: Irises produce different types of anthocyanins, each contributing to a unique color. For example, cyanidin produces red hues, delphinidin creates blues and purples, and pelargonidin yields pink shades.
  • Anthocyanin Concentration: The amount of anthocyanin present in the petals directly influences the intensity of the color. Higher concentrations result in deeper, richer shades, while lower concentrations produce lighter, more pastel hues.
  • pH Level: The acidity or alkalinity of the surrounding environment affects the color of anthocyanins. In acidic conditions, anthocyanins appear redder, while in alkaline conditions, they shift towards blue and purple shades.

Genetic Influence on Color

The genes responsible for producing anthocyanins and regulating their expression play a crucial role in determining the final color of an iris. Different iris varieties possess unique genetic combinations that dictate the types and quantities of anthocyanins produced, leading to the vast diversity of colors we observe.

Common Iris Colors

  • Purple: Perhaps the most iconic iris color, purple ranges from deep violet to light lavender, often with intricate patterns and variegations.
  • Blue: Irises boast a stunning array of blue shades, from sky blue to deep indigo, often with hints of purple or violet.
  • White: Elegant and pure, white irises offer a classic beauty, sometimes with subtle yellow or cream accents.
  • Yellow: Sunny and cheerful, yellow irises bring a touch of warmth and vibrancy to the garden.

Less Common Iris Colors

  • Pink: Delicate and romantic, pink irises range from soft blush to vibrant fuchsia.
  • Red: Bold and striking, red irises are a rare sight, often with deep, velvety tones.
  • Black: True black irises are incredibly rare, but some varieties exhibit deep, almost black hues due to the absence of lighter pigments.

The Diversity of Iris Species and Cultivars

The sheer number of iris colors is a testament to the incredible diversity within the iris family. With over 300 species and thousands of cultivars, irises offer a breathtaking spectrum of hues and patterns.

Iris Species

Wild iris species exhibit a wide range of colors, often reflecting their natural habitats. For example, the Siberian iris (Iris sibirica)**, native to Asia, is known for its vibrant blue and purple flowers. The Japanese iris (Iris ensata)**, native to East Asia, boasts a stunning array of colors, including white, pink, purple, and yellow.

Iris Cultivars

Through selective breeding, horticulturists have created countless iris cultivars, pushing the boundaries of color and form. These cultivars often feature unique combinations of colors, patterns, and textures, resulting in a dazzling array of floral masterpieces.
